2024 Summer Educators Institute

Embrace Change, Inspire Growth
Navigating Tomorrow’s Classroom

June 17-18, 2024 • In Person at the University of Maine

The University of Maine’s College of Education and Human Development is proud to host its 3rd Annual Summer Educators Institute. This two-day event will feature renowned experts from Maine and beyond in these areas. For the first time, it will occur in person on June 17 and 18, 2024.

This year’s program has two strands: Mathematics/STEM Education and Social-Emotional Learning and Teacher Wellness. 

Participants will earn contact hours/CEUs through professional development or three graduate credits.

Strand One: Mathematics/STEM Education

Strand Two: Social-Emotional Learning and Teacher Wellness

Photo of Justin DimmelJustin Dimmel
Strand Leader

How did plane geometry help classical mariners solve geolocation problems? How can sunlight be used as a resource for doing mathematical work? How are emerging technologies for displaying and interacting with information in space creating new opportunities for learning and teaching mathematics? These are some of the topics to be explored in the mathematics/STEM strand. Through a mixture of presentations, demonstrations, workshops, and design sessions, participants can explore exciting frontiers in learning and teaching mathematics.

Photo of Jim ArtesaniJim Artesani
Strand Leader

This strand focuses on conceptualizing and applying systems-oriented approaches to support students’ and teachers’ social, emotional, behavioral growth, and well-being in educational settings. It will emphasize developing prosocial behaviors and self-regulation skills, including those proven to facilitate social relationships, serve as academic enablers, and promote self-determination. The social-ecological framework will provide the primary theoretical and conceptual roots for our learning, with strong links to relevant contextual factors (e.g., home, community, SES, and the broader domain of DEIB) in Maine.
